SWIFT Code BKCHCZPP Explained:

SWIFT code is required to send an international money transfer over SWIFT (international wire transfer).

SWIFT / BIC BKCHCZPP

Normally, you can use first 8 symbols (BKCHCZPP) without branch code for a SWIFT funds transfer, however we recommend to double check with BANK OF CHINA (CEE) LTD. PRAGUE BRANCH.

Most of the time, banks rely on their own or centralized reference data (SWIFTref), so you can send SWIFT payments to BANK OF CHINA (CEE) LTD. PRAGUE BRANCH without specifying correspondent banks, however if you would like to manually choose one you can order information about BKCHCZPP correspondent banks or request it from the customer service of BANK OF CHINA (CEE) LTD. PRAGUE BRANCH.

Payment Tracking

In order to track a SWIFT cross-border payment to/from BANK OF CHINA (CEE) LTD. PRAGUE BRANCH you need an UETR code, Reference #, Amount Value, Payment Date and a Currency. Usually you can find all this info in a MT103 form.

Is BKCHCZPP a valid SWIFT/BIC code?

Yes. BKCHCZPP is the SWIFT/BIC code of BANK OF CHINA (CEE) LTD. PRAGUE BRANCH in CZECH REPUBLIC. It follows the ISO 9362 format and is used to route international (SWIFT) wire transfers to this institution.

Can I use the 8-character code BKCHCZPP?

In most cases, yes. The 8-character code BKCHCZPP refers to the head office, while the optional last three characters (XXX) identify a specific branch. We recommend confirming the exact code with BANK OF CHINA (CEE) LTD. PRAGUE BRANCH or the sending bank.

How do I send a payment to BANK OF CHINA (CEE) LTD. PRAGUE BRANCH?

Provide the beneficiary account number or IBAN together with the SWIFT/BIC code BKCHCZPP to your bank. To track the resulting cross-border payment you will need the UETR, which appears on the MT103 confirmation.
